We bought a scooter rack for our CI Riviera 171. It fits on the towbar. We carried a Peugoet Elysee Scooter and had no problems except that I was too out of touch with riding a scooter. Both are in my garage and the scooter has only done about 15 miles in the 6 years we have it from new.
So if you are fit enough to ride a scooter, I think it is a good option and better than towing a car or being stuck on a campsite. We have taken the easier option and bought a Bongo and drive away annex for more freedom But not the same comfort unfortunately!
